Q: Which sports are hosted at Renaissance Coliseum?
A: Bradley Volleyball during the fall and Women’s Basketball during the winter are played at Renaissance Coliseum.
 
Q: Where does Bradley Men’s Basketball play its home games?
A: Bradley Men's Basketball plays at the Peoria Civic Center's Carver Arena, located at 201 SW Jefferson Avenue in downtown Peoria, IL.
 
Q: Where does Bradley Baseball play its home games?
A: Bradley Baseball plays at Dozer Park in downtown Peoria, which also serves as the home for the Peoria Chiefs, the Class A Midwest League affiliate of the St. Louis Cardinals.
 
Q: Where does Bradley Softball play its home games?
A: Bradley Softball plays its home games at the Louisville Slugger Sports Complex at 8400 Orange Prairie Rd, Peoria, IL 61615.

Q: Where are the Missouri Valley Conference Men’s and Womens' Basketball Tournaments located?
A: The MVC Men’s Basketball Championship is played at the Enterprise Center in St. Louis, MO and the MVC Women’s Basketball Championship is played at TaxSlayer Center in Moline, IL.
